The Manufacturing Process


Silver cast iron pots are produced through a method known as casting, where molten iron is poured into a mold to create the desired shape. The unique properties of cast iron, combined with the addition of silver, enhance the pot's thermal conductivity and cooking performance. The process begins with sourcing high-quality iron and silver, both of which are essential to ensuring the final product meets culinary standards.


Once the materials are prepared, they are melted in a furnace at extremely high temperatures. The molten metal is then carefully mixed to ensure a uniform distribution of silver, which can be a crucial factor in achieving the desired cooking characteristics. After the mixture is ready, it is poured into molds crafted for various sizes and styles of pots. This step requires precision and craftsmanship, as the mold design influences not only the pot's functionality but also its visual appeal.


After cooling, the pots undergo a series of finishing processes, including sanding, polishing, and seasoning, to prepare them for use. Seasoning, a crucial step in cast iron cookware production, involves applying a layer of oil that is heated to create a non-stick surface. This not only enhances the pot's performance but also protects it from rust, ensuring a long life for the cookware.
